Environmental risks can affect kidney and liver health

Credit: Unsplash+

The health of our vital organs is not only determined by genetics and lifestyle choices such as diet and exercise but is also significantly influenced by the environment around us.

The kidneys and liver are especially vulnerable to certain environmental factors that can impair their function and lead to health complications.

Understanding these environmental influences is crucial for preventing kidney and liver diseases and promoting overall well-being.

Environmental Toxins and Organ Health

Both the kidneys and the liver are critical in processing and filtering various substances within the body.

The kidneys filter blood to remove waste and excess fluids, forming urine, while the liver processes nutrients from food, makes bile, removes toxins from the body, and builds proteins.

Because of these roles, both organs are highly susceptible to damage from environmental toxins.

Heavy Metals: Heavy metals such as lead, mercury, cadmium, and arsenic are notorious for their negative effects on organ health.

Exposure to these metals can occur through contaminated water, air pollution, or certain occupational environments such as mining or waste handling.

Lead and cadmium, for example, have been linked to kidney damage and are known to accumulate in the kidneys and liver, disrupting their normal functions. Mercury can cause kidney failure, while arsenic exposure is associated with liver damage and an increased risk of liver cancer.

Air Pollution: Particulate matter and chemicals in polluted air can also harm kidney and liver health. Research has shown that air pollution can lead to chronic kidney disease (CKD).

The fine particulates can enter the bloodstream and cause systemic inflammation and oxidative stress, which impairs kidney function. Similarly, air toxins can affect the liver’s ability to process substances and increase the risk of liver diseases.

Industrial Chemicals: Chemicals such as polychlorinated biphenyls (PCBs) and dioxins, often found in industrial areas, have been linked to liver damage and dysfunction.

These chemicals can disrupt liver enzymes and lead to the development of fatty liver disease, cirrhosis, and liver cancer. Workers in chemical plants or industries that use these substances are particularly at risk.

Pesticides: Exposure to certain pesticides can adversely affect kidney and liver health. Organophosphates, commonly used in agriculture, can cause acute kidney injury and chronic kidney disease.

Similarly, long-term exposure to pesticides has been associated with liver damage and an increased incidence of liver diseases.

Preventive Measures and Public Health Implications

Given the serious implications of environmental factors on kidney and liver health, it is essential to take preventive measures to minimize exposure. These include:

Regulating and Monitoring Industrial Emissions: Ensuring that industries follow strict guidelines to reduce emissions of heavy metals and other harmful pollutants.

Water Quality Controls: Implementing stringent controls on water quality, especially in areas prone to industrial contamination, to prevent heavy metals and chemicals from entering the water supply.

Use of Protective Gear: Encouraging the use of appropriate protective gear in workplaces where exposure to toxic substances is high.

Public Health Campaigns: Raising public awareness about the risks associated with environmental pollutants and advocating for healthier environments.
